Synopsis:
In the Serra da Capivara territory of Northeastern Brazil, siblings Maria Geane and Gean launched a transformative agroforestry project aimed at revitalizing the Caatinga, one of the country’s most neglected and misunderstood biomes. As their initiative grew and collaborations with fellow community members deepened, what began as a small restoration effort blossomed into a powerful agroforestry movement, giving rise to the GLFx Chapter Quilombo Lagoas. Seeds of Caatinga documents this restorative journey, tracing how the chapter has shaped an agroforestry movement in a region long marked by poverty and environmental degradation. The film foregrounds the strategies of traditional communities in cultivating refuge and freedom for all, creating conditions where both human and more-than-human life can truly flourish.

GLFx Quilombo Lagoas, hosted by GM Consultoria and the Association of Agroecological Producers of the Semi-Arid Region of Piauí (APASPI), is a community-led force for biocultural resilience. Through agroforestry, agroecology, apiculture, and cooperative labor, the chapter advances the productive restoration of the Caatinga in Piauí state. The chapter stands as a living embodiment of Quilombola-led climate action in Brazil. Quilombos— historic sanctuaries built by enslaved Africans and their descendants who resisted and escaped the colonial slave system — remain powerful symbols of autonomy, collective memory, and resistance. Today, they are also frontline guardians of Brazil’s semi-arid ecosystems.
